This means that enthalpy depends only on the … WebBond enthalpy is the energy that it takes to break one mole of a bond. So one mole of a bond. So different types of bonds will have different bond enthalpies. So as an example, we can talk about a carbon hydrogen bond, or a carbon hydrogen single bond.
